Three injured in road in Karachi

F.P. Report

KARACHI: Three persons including a woman and child were injured when oil tanker collided with the truck in Baldia town area of Karachi on Tuesday morning.

The oil tanker was carrying around 25,000 liters of furnace oil which spilled on the road because of accident. After the accident, fire erupted and the driver managed to escape from the crime scene.

A motor car skid on the slippery road because of oil spillage as a result the passengers were seriously injured and they were shifted to Murshid Hospital.

The area was cordoned off and the oil tanker was moved away from the site after the incident. Authorities started investigation of the incident and a search of the tanker driver.
